We are seeking a Senior Software Engineer – Test Automation & Infrastructure to develop and scale automated test systems supporting the validation of complex RF and satellite communications payloads. This role sits at the intersection of software development and hardware test engineering, building robust automation frameworks and infrastructure that ensure reliable, repeatable system validation.
You will play a key role in improving product quality, accelerating development cycles, and enabling seamless integration across hardware and software systems.
### KEY RESPONSIBILIES
- Develop automated test software to control laboratory instrumentation such as signal generators, spectrum analyzers, power supplies, and network equipment.
- Implement and maintain test sequences for both system-level and component-level validation.
- Support integration and execution of tests across hardware and software environments.
- Debug and troubleshoot test failures across software, hardware, and interface layers.
- Ensure test systems produce accurate, repeatable, and reliable results.
